What Exactly Is a Personal Injury Lawyer in Practice

A personal injury lawyer is a practicing attorney who represents individuals who have been physically harmed through the negligent behavior of another individual or organization. The specialty covers a broad range of case types, including motor vehicle accidents, premises liability, product liability, and medical malpractice.

Mechanically, the job of a personal injury lawyer is structured so you only pay if you win. Your attorney examines the evidence by assembling every piece of evidence that supports your claim. They assess both economic and non-economic damages, including pain and suffering, emotional distress, and loss of enjoyment of life.

Once evidence is compiled, your personal injury lawyer sends a formal demand letter. If a fair settlement can't be reached, the attorney files a lawsuit and takes the case to court. Throughout each phase, you receive regular updates about what is happening with your matter.

The Personal Injury Lawyer Process Explained

  1. Free Case Evaluation — Your journey starts here at no charge. Your attorney reviews the facts of your incident and gives an honest assessment of your options. You are never obligated to move forward.
  2. Evidence Collection and Investigation — From day one, our attorneys start collecting police reports, medical records, photos, and witness statements. Expert witnesses may be retained to support your version of events.
  3. Calculating the Full Value of Your Losses — Counsel reviews your complete medical history to ensure all current and future costs are captured. Economic damages like lost wages and medical bills are paired with compensation for pain and suffering.
  4. Demand Letter and Opening Negotiations — Once the case is built, your attorney approaches the insurance copyright presenting the full scope of your losses. The back-and-forth starts and your attorney refuses to accept inadequate proposals.
  5. Escalating to Litigation — When settlement talks break down, your personal injury lawyer initiates litigation in the appropriate court. This signals serious intent, though our team is fully prepared to try the case.
  6. Building the Litigation Record — The litigation phase involves sworn depositions. Opposing experts are challenged and strengthens your position at every turn.
  7. Settlement or Verdict — Most claims settle during or after litigation. After the case closes, our team walks you through the final financial accounting so there are no surprises.

Personal Injury Lawyer Frequently Asked Questions

How much time should I expect my personal injury case to take?

Every case moves at its own pace. Matters where fault is undisputed may settle in a few months. Matters requiring expert testimony or extensive discovery can take one to three years. Counsel will explain what to expect based on the specific facts of your case.

Is it likely I'll have to go to court?

Most claims resolve without ever seeing a courtroom. Despite this, thorough trial preparation is part of every case we handle — since that readiness is what produces strong settlement numbers.

Will I have to pay anything upfront to hire a personal injury lawyer?

There is no upfront cost to hire our attorneys. Legal fees come exclusively from the settlement or verdict we obtain. Your attorney will explain the exact fee structure during your free consultation, and every financial detail is outlined before you sign anything.

What kind of compensation can I recover?

Compensation is determined by the specific details of your situation. Economic damages combine with non-economic losses to form total compensation. Serious injuries with long recoveries consistently produce higher settlements. A personal injury lawyer can give you a realistic range after reviewing your records.

What steps help a personal injury lawyer build a stronger case?

Early decisions have a major impact on what your personal injury lawyer can recover for you. Get a medical evaluation right away — injuries often surface days later. Take photos, get witness information, and keep records of all expenses. Refrain from posting about the incident on social media. The sooner you consult an attorney, the better your case will be preserved.
